Window: Currency

Description : Maintain Currencies

Help : The Currency Window defines any currency which will be used in documents or reporting. You would define used currencies on System level and add currencies on Client level only for statistical currencies (e.g. for instable currencies)



Tab: Currency

Description : Define Currency

Help : The Currency Tab defines any currency you will transact with or report in.

Tab: Conversion Rates

Description : Define currency conversion rates

Help : The Conversion Rate Tab defines the rates to use when converting a source currency to an accounting or reporting currency. Note that only the multiply rate is used; The divide rate is for visualization only.

Contribuciones

Notas sobre la Pestaña Contabilidad

En la pestaña de contabilidad no es posible grabar datos.
Cuando ingresa a una empresa no se puede capturar pues las monedas son definidas en la empresa System.
Cuando ingresa a la empresa System no se puede capturar pues desde allí no se pueden ver las otras empresas.
Las cuentas ingresadas aquí no son usadas - Adempiere utiliza aquellas definidas en el esquema contable - ver [[Default Accounts Usage] - CarlosRuiz_globalqss 04:20, 22 January 2010 (PST)
